Boring battery stuff

Got a couple of old olympus cameras.
Current battery alternatives

OM 1....#675 hearing aid batteries...I believe these are a little smaller than the holder...some people have put in some sort of rubber ring stabilise the batteries.

Update: I was able to get a A675PX battery to fit into the OM1 battery compartment with some cardboard packing. The meter indicated a faster speed than the OM2n meter...by about 2 stops. Not actually taken any pictures however. This battery is a 1.5 v alkaline battery. (A$7.95 - Fletchers). The original mercury battery was 1.3 0r 1.35 volts. There are 1.4 V 675 Zinc Air batteries which may be more suitable, and can be obtained in a 6 pack fairly cheaply. http://www.hearingaidbatteries.com.au/catalogue/category13/category6/product48

$A4.00 per 6 pack plus shipping (approx $3.00)

Some info would suggest that a 386 silver oxide battery may be another option as a replacement battery, but its 1.55 v (some leica forums...as leicas used similar batteries to OM1)


OM2n....SR44 is a direct replacement AFAIK.

Spider Udate #2

Lot of rain and wind and so on and the spider didn't put a web up last night, but lo and behold it's done it again tonight though the weather is worse if anything. The web construction is more disjointed than the previous structures but I'm amazed that it's giving it a go.

Spider - Update 1

This spider must have read the books on expected orb weaver behaviour. By 8 am it had dismantled the web. It reconstructed it this evening. I'll keep a bit of a lookout what happens over the weekend.

Non destructive sharpening in PS CS2

This is done in Layers.

Create a COPY of the merged visible layers and sharpen the copy. You can create multiple copies (each with a different name of course) to apply different sharpening parameters to each copy.

How to

ALT + Merge Visible.

DRIVER_IQRL_NOT_LESS_OR_EQUAL

This blue screen error code has had me tearing my hair out. Have a DIY computer built about 3 years ago. ABIT IC7-G MB, P4 processor, 2GB Kingston RAM, Antec True Power PSU, Win XP pro.

Recently getting start up errors with a BSOD as windows is booting. Error still occurs despite replacing memory, disabling sound card, replacing SATA drive, reseating cards. Can be due to rogue drivers, but no new ones installed prior to event. Last thing I did was try and fix virtual memory if that was the problem.

AVG Free Update Unsuccessful

Recently AVG Free started returning a message "Update Unsuccessful" when Update Manager was run. This meant that the anti-virus defs were not being updated.

The solution to this problem is to -
1. Launch AVG Control Center
2. Go to View in Menu bar
3. Click "Extended Mode"
4. In Extended Mode window scroll down to "Update Manager"
5. Right Click. Go to Settings
6. Click Advanced tab
7. Press "Delete Update Temporary Files" button

I was then able to Update successfully.
This solution was posted by someone on Yahoo answers. May not work in every case.
